Co-Rank positions itself as a local business listing verification service, claiming to help local businesses “get accurately verified on digital maps” and improve their online visibility among nearby communities and potential customers. The page indicates that its operator or service location is in Delhi, India, and provides an address and business hours. Overall, it looks more like a lightweight Local SEO/map listing service aimed at local merchants.
Based on the crawled content, Co-Rank’s core features focus on local business information verification, maintaining visibility on digital maps, and managing accurate listings. The page mentions figures such as “500+ Listings,” “150+,” and “15 Trusted Globally,” but does not clearly explain what they refer to—customers, covered regions, partners, or processed listings. As a result, its actual data sources, platform coverage, and verification standards remain unclear.
The current text does not disclose any plans, pricing, billing cycles, payment methods, or free trial information. It also does not clarify whether fees are charged by store, by listing, or by project. In terms of support channels, only a physical address and business hours of 9am-6pm are visible; there is no email, phone number, live chat, ticketing system, or help documentation shown. For businesses that need reliable after-sales support and bulk management, the level of transparency is insufficient.
The main advantage is its clear positioning: it focuses on helping local businesses appear accurately on maps and in local listings, which has practical value for restaurants, retail stores, lifestyle services, and other merchants that rely on nearby foot traffic. The page also provides an offline address, which adds a degree of credibility. The downside is that the official website contains very little information, with no case studies, supported platforms, delivery workflow, pricing, or service SLA, making it difficult to assess service quality and scalability.
Co-Rank is better suited to small businesses or single-location operators looking to improve their presence on local maps. For multi-location chains, agencies, or teams that need cross-platform data synchronization, it is advisable to first confirm its covered platforms, workflow, and pricing.
